    code p1251

    Having ignition switch (cylinder) problem (will need to be replaced) and now have code p1251 as well.
    When car is started the idle runs up quite high and then settles down as it warms up. I saw one post indicating the p1251 is due to a "Throttle Motor" problem. [ http://saabworld.net/f144/p1251-throttle-motor-25086/ ]

    I can clean the throttle body this weekend, but wondering : Are these related ?

    They are not related. The code suggests throttle body spring and the cure does seem to be a TB cleaning.
